Can I use Pumie scouring stick on my feet?

Scrub your feet with a pumice stone. Wet a pumice stone with clean water. Rub the corns, calluses, and dry skin on your feet back and forth. Use gentle pressure to avoid irritation. As long as you’re gentle and you soak your feet first, pumice stones are easy and safe to use.

Should your feet be wet when using a pumice stone?

While you’re soaking your skin, also soak your pumice stone in warm water. Never use a dry pumice stone on your skin. A wet pumice stone will glide across your skin easily and will reduce your risk of injury.

Why cant you use a pumice stone if you have diabetes?

Even acid-free callus and corn home treatments are not recommended for people who have diabetes. Pumice stones and files are not sterile and can cause breaks in the skin if you rub too vigorously or remove too much skin.

How long should you soak your feet before using a pumice stone?

Soak your foot or other affected area in warm, soapy water for 5 minutes or until the skin softens. Wet the pumice stone. Rub the pumice stone on the wet callus or corn with light to medium pressure for 2 to 3 minutes. This will remove dead skin.

How do you sanitize a pumice stone?

Add the water and bleach to a bowl and soak your pumice stone for 2 hours. The bleach will help kill off any germs or bacteria, so you aren’t spreading them on your feet. The water will also help loosen any dead skin that is left in the pumice stone.

What is the use of pumie cleaner?

Pumie works through gentle abrasive action. Takes over where other abrasive cleaning aids leave off. Scours away mineral deposits, rust, stains and scale from sinks, tubs and showers. Removes unsightly toilet rings. Cleans baked-on food, grease and carbon buildup in ovens, on grills and iron cookware.
